1. Understanding Blockchain in E-commerce

Blockchain is a distributed ledger technology (DLT) that records transactions securely and transparently across multiple nodes. It ensures data integrity by making it nearly impossible to alter past transactions without network consensus.

Key Features of Blockchain Security:

  • Decentralization – Eliminates single points of failure.

  • Immutability – Transactions cannot be modified or deleted.

  • Encryption – Uses cryptographic hashing for secure data storage.

  • Smart Contracts – Automates processes with pre-defined rules.

2. Use Cases of Blockchain for E-commerce Security

A. Secure Payments and Fraud Prevention

  • Blockchain enables secure, transparent, and irreversible transactions using cryptocurrencies or stablecoins.

  • Prevents chargeback fraud and unauthorized payment reversals.

  • Example: Bitcoin, Ethereum, and stablecoins like USDT facilitate secure payments.

B. Data Protection and Privacy

  • Customer data is encrypted and stored in a decentralized network, reducing the risk of data breaches.

  • Users can control their personal information using blockchain-based identity verification.

  • Example: Self-sovereign identity (SSI) solutions enhance privacy and security.

C. Supply Chain Transparency

  • Blockchain tracks products from manufacturing to delivery, preventing counterfeits and ensuring authenticity.

  • Example: IBM Food Trust and VeChain use blockchain for supply chain traceability.

D. Smart Contracts for Secure Transactions

  • Automates agreements between buyers and sellers, reducing fraud.

  • Example: Escrow services powered by smart contracts ensure secure transactions.

E. Preventing Counterfeit Goods

  • Blockchain verifies product authenticity through tokenization and digital certificates.

  • Example: Luxury brands use NFTs (non-fungible tokens) to authenticate high-value items.

3. Implementing Blockchain in E-commerce

A. Choosing the Right Blockchain Platform

  • Ethereum – Ideal for smart contracts and decentralized apps (DApps).

  • Hyperledger Fabric – Suitable for enterprise-level e-commerce platforms.

  • Binance Smart Chain (BSC) – Efficient for tokenized transactions.

B. Integrating Blockchain-Based Payments

  1. Set up a cryptocurrency payment gateway (e.g., BitPay, Coinbase Commerce).

  2. Implement multi-signature wallets for enhanced security.

  3. Ensure regulatory compliance with digital asset transactions.

C. Using Smart Contracts for Automated Transactions

  1. Define transaction conditions in a smart contract.

  2. Deploy the smart contract on a blockchain network.

  3. Automate order processing, refunds, and dispute resolutions.

4. Challenges and Considerations

  • Scalability – Blockchain networks must handle high transaction volumes efficiently.

  • Regulatory Compliance – Adhering to data protection laws (e.g., GDPR, CCPA).

  • Adoption Barriers – Educating merchants and consumers on blockchain benefits.
